WY HB0041

Environmental quality-irrevocable letters of credit.

Bill Summary

AN ACT relating to environmental quality; clarifying the financial institutions from which operators may obtain irrevocable letters of credit to deposit with the department of environmental quality in lieu of a bond; specifying applicability; authorizing rulemaking; and providing for effective dates.

AI Summary

This bill modifies Wyoming state law to expand the types of financial institutions that can issue irrevocable letters of credit for environmental bonding purposes in coal and noncoal mining operations and solid waste management facilities. Specifically, the bill now allows credit unions (in addition to banks) to issue these letters of credit, provided they are insured by the National Credit Union Administration (NCUA) or the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ation (FDIC). The bill permits operators to deposit irrevocable letters of credit, along with other financial instruments like cash, certificates of deposit, and government securities, as a form of financial guarantee to the Wyoming Department of Environmental Quality. The changes apply to letters of credit issued on or after July 1, 2025, and the environmental quality council is authorized to create rules to implement these modifications. By broadening the range of acceptable financial institutions, the bill provides more flexibility for operators seeking to meet environmental bonding requirements.
